Summary: Client displays latest stable release information
Submitted by: cazfi
Submitted on: Sun 19 Jun 2011 04:43:50 PM EEST
Priority: 5 - Normal
Status: Ready For Test
Assigned to: None
Discussion Lock: Any
Planned Release: 2.4.0
My plan is to make metaserver to send information about latest stable release
to connecting clients (but not to servers in this phase).
Attached patch makes client to compare that latest release version string to
its own, and to output message if there seems to be new version available.
There obviously is room for improvement in how the version comparison check is
done, but I'm not writing any required version comparison functions now. If
version strings differ, one from metaserver is always considered to be newer
one -> output message about possible newer version.
Nobody can really test this patch without modified metaserver. It has worked
perfectly on my own testing with my own metaserver. If this is allowed to go
forward, I'll first upgrade metaserver, then inform here that patch can be
tested, and then still give some time for people to test it before committing.
Date: Sun 19 Jun 2011 04:43:50 PM EEST Name: LatestVersionOutput.diff Size:
1kB By: cazfi
Reply to this item at:
Message sent via/by Gna!
Freeciv-dev mailing list